The Problem
Chronic periodontitis affects 40% of Swedish adults. Current clinical tools detect it only after irreversible tissue damage has occurred. Prevention — the affordable option — is structurally blocked by the diagnostics available today.
Rapid tests track one molecule in saliva — a fluid too biologically variable for single-point measurement. Results are unreliable in real clinical conditions.
Physical probing measures past damage, not current disease activity. By the time a diagnosis is confirmed, prevention is no longer an option.
Confirmatory lab tests take days to return results. The decision window inside the patient visit closes long before answers arrive.
Untreated periodontitis is independently linked to diabetes, cardiovascular disease, and adverse pregnancy outcomes — creating a diagnostic gap that becomes a systemic cost.
How It Works
The E-Tongue platform combines a multi-electrode biosensor array, a portable analyzer unit, and an AI clinical decision support interface. Together, they deliver an actionable risk score within minutes — without a laboratory, without a painful probe.
The patient provides a small saliva sample at the chairside. Non-invasive, sterile, and completed in seconds — no laboratory logistics required.
The sample is loaded into a sterile, single-use sensor cartridge — a modular, low-cost disposable that contains the multi-electrode array.
The cartridge is inserted into the compact chairside analyzer, which captures a complex electrochemical fingerprint across multiple electrode materials — overcoming the biological noise that defeats single-biomarker tests.
The companion app translates raw biosensor data into an AI-generated risk score, confidence level, and clinical recommendation — written directly into the patient record for immediate action.
